Hello,
I am trying to setup Intune for Windows devices and something does not work. When user is tring to enroll in device management, I receive an error:
I have the same error message when I try it on a home computer that is not the domain member.
Any ideas? Can someone help?
Feb 01 2022 11:18 AM
Solution@Eric_Krava
You need to create a DNS record (Set up enrollment for Windows devices by using Microsoft Intune | Microsoft Docs) and then you can check here CNAME Validation - Microsoft Endpoint Manager admin center to validate it.
